See more Suppose you want to learn how to built a pc yourself, learn something about Windows/Linux, become a proficient office user, learn how to use photoshop or webdesign with flash, you can go to adult education training centres where evening classes are given. I have never looked into the details of these centres in Britain, France and Germany. I guess that in Germany these classes are given at the IHK or Volkshogeschule, but what about Britain, Switzerland and France. References to website with regard to adult education would be welcome. ▲ Collapse | | | Britain: Colleges and Community Learning Services | Aug 14, 2008 |

See more As far as I know, in Britain you can find evening classes for adults at Colleges or Community Learning Services run by Councils. In France, I think adults would start by checking with their OPCA to find out what kind of training is available, and to get a list of the "centres de formation professionnels".
